The New York Jets selected Missouri offensive lineman Armand Membou with the seventh pick in the 2025 NFL Draft on Thursday, making him the Tigers' highest-drafted player in more than a decade.
Membou, who heads to the NFL after three seasons with Mizzou, is the program's earliest selection since since Aldon Smith went to the San Francisco 49ers in 2011, also with the seventh overall pick.
He gives MU first-round picks in back-to-back years after defensive end Darius Robinson went to the Arizona Cardinals with the 27th pick of last year's draft.
Membou hails from Lee's Summit.
